Senior Consultant – Technology Transformation, Technology Strategy & Change Delivery
Hybrid - London or Manchester Offices
At Mason Advisory, we help organisations unlock measurable business value through digital and technology transformation. Since becoming an independent consultancy in 2014, we have built a reputation for delivering pragmatic, independent advice and exceptional outcomes for clients across both the public and private sectors. With teams across the UK and Australia, we continue to grow by attracting talented consultants who combine strategic thinking with practical delivery expertise.
As part of our continued growth, we are seeking experienced Senior Consultants to join our consulting practice and support clients in shaping technology strategies, leading transformation programmes, and delivering complex business change initiatives.
The Opportunity
You will work across a diverse portfolio of engagements, helping clients:
- Develop technology and digital strategies aligned to business objectives
- Design target operating models and transformation roadmaps
- Lead technology-enabled business change programmes
- Deliver complex transformation initiatives from concept through to implementation
- Navigate organisational, cultural, and operational change
- Improve technology operating models, governance, and ways of working
- Engage and influence senior stakeholders across business and IT functions

You will be involved throughout the consulting lifecycle, from opportunity shaping and proposal development through to client delivery and long-term advisory support.
What We're Looking For
We are interested in consultants who can demonstrate experience in one or more of the following areas:
- Technology strategy, digital transformation, IT operating models, or transformation roadmaps
- Delivering complex business and technology change programmes from strategy through to implementation
- Organisational change management, stakeholder engagement, and adoption activities
- Programme, project, or portfolio delivery within large and complex environments
- Developing business cases, target operating models, governance frameworks, and transformation plans
- Working with senior business and technology stakeholders to solve complex challenges and drive measurable outcomes
- Strong analytical, problem-solving, communication, and facilitation skills
- Experience gained within management consulting, technology consulting, professional services, systems integration, or major transformation programmes
- Commercial awareness, a client-focused mindset, and the ability to thrive in a fast-paced, collaborative environment
